About Joan Lluís Moraleda i Perxachs

Joan Lluís Moraleda i Perxachs embodies a refreshing connection to cultural traditions through his exploration of the sardana, a Catalan dance deeply rooted in community and celebration.

By reinterpreting this folkloric style, he not only preserves its essence but also revitalizes it for contemporary audiences, bridging generational divides and emphasizing the importance of shared experiences in music. Moraleda's approach is marked by a deep respect for the sardana's rhythmic structures while infusing them with elements from modern sounds. His work often features rich textures that invite listeners into an intimate sound world, characterized by a careful layering of traditional instrumentation alongside contemporary sonic elements. This innovative blend creates an inviting space for both seasoned lovers of the sardana and new listeners alike, encouraging participation and connection. Frequently delving into themes of community, identity, and heritage, Moraleda’s songwriting reflects a sincere commitment to storytelling that resonates on both personal and collective levels. His tone carries warmth and accessibility, as he navigates between introspective moments and lively celebrations, allowing listeners to feel both the weight and joy of their cultural roots.
